/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Exploring Alternative Gambling Sites Options Beyond the Norm

Exploring Alternative Gambling Sites Options Beyond the Norm

Exploring Alternative Gambling Sites Options Beyond the Norm

Exploring Alternative Gambling Sites: Options Beyond the Norm

If you're tired of the same old gambling platforms, you're not alone. Many players are searching for gambling sites that are not on GamStop LCIL alternative gambling experiences that provide something different from the mainstream options. This article delves into various gambling sites that deviate from the traditional markets, offering innovative gameplay, unique features, and community-focused environments. From niche betting options to cryptocurrency casinos, let's explore alternative gambling sites that tickle the fancy of adventurous gamers.

What Are Alternative Gambling Sites?

Alternative gambling sites are platforms that offer gambling experiences beyond the typical sports betting and classic casino games. They might focus on niche markets, provide unique game formats, or cater to specific communities. Often, these sites are less regulated than mainstream counterparts, offering a more laid-back approach to gaming. However, it’s essential to conduct thorough research before diving into these options to avoid potential pitfalls.

Diverse Betting Options

One of the most significant appeals of alternative gambling sites is the vast range of betting options available. Here are some examples:

  • eSports Betting: With the rise of competitive gaming, many online sites have dedicated sections for betting on eSports. Unlike traditional sports, eSports allows players to wager on everything from League of Legends to Dota 2, creating a vibrant and rapidly growing betting scene.
  • Fantasy Sports: Platforms that offer fantasy sports allow users to create virtual teams and compete based on the performance of real-life players. Unlike traditional betting, where outcomes are primarily luck-based, fantasy sports often require in-depth knowledge of the game.

Cryptocurrency Casinos

As blockchain technology evolves, cryptocurrency casinos have emerged as a popular alternative to traditional online gambling sites. Transactions are usually faster, and many players appreciate the anonymity that cryptocurrencies offer. Here are some aspects of cryptocurrency casinos:

  • Provably Fair Gaming: Many cryptocurrency casinos offer 'provably fair' games, allowing players to verify the fairness of each round independently. This transparency builds trust and provides a sense of security.
  • Ownership of Assets: Players can maintain full ownership of their assets, unlike traditional platforms that can impose withdrawal fees or hold funds for extended periods.

Niche Gambling Communities

Some alternative gambling sites focus on building communities around specific interests, creating a more engaging environment for their users. For instance:

  • Social Gambling: Platforms that integrate social media and gambling often allow users to share experiences, challenge friends, or compete for community-based rewards.
  • Charity Gambling: Some sites dedicate part of their earnings to charitable causes, allowing players to contribute to a larger mission while enjoying their favorite games.

Games You Won't Find on Traditional Sites

Alternative gambling platforms often host unique games that aren't typically available on mainstream sites. Some examples include:

  • Skill-Based Games: These games require a level of skill and strategy from players, offering a different dynamic from luck-based slots and classic table games.
  • Dice Games: Many alternative sites feature innovative dice games that engage players with unique mechanics not found anywhere else.

How to Choose Safe and Reliable Sites

While many alternative gambling sites offer exciting experiences, safety should always be a priority. Here are some tips to ensure you choose a reliable platform:

  • Research Licenses: Always verify that the site is licensed by a reputable gambling authority. This information usually appears in the footer of the site.
  • Check User Reviews: Look for reviews and testimonials from other users to gauge the site's reliability, game quality, and customer service.
  • Look for Transparency: A good gambling site will openly communicate its policies regarding deposits, withdrawals, and privacy. Avoid sites that are vague or seem to hide information.

The Future of Alternative Gambling

The landscape of online gambling is continually evolving, and alternative sites are at the forefront of this change. Emerging technologies, such as virtual reality (VR) and augmented reality (AR), promise to create even more immersive gambling experiences. Additionally, as regulations tighten around traditional platforms, more players may seek alternative routes to satisfy their gambling desires.

Conclusion

Alternative gambling sites offer thrilling opportunities for players looking to branch out from conventional options. Whether you’re interested in niche betting markets, cryptocurrency casinos, or community-focused platforms, there’s something for everyone in this evolving landscape. As always, ensure you gamble responsibly and stay informed about the behaviors of each platform you choose to engage with. With due diligence, you can find alternative gambling sites that are not only exciting but also safe and rewarding.